excel表格怎么插入年月

excel表格怎么插入年月

在Excel表格中插入年月的方法包括:使用函数、使用快捷键、使用日期格式设置。下面我们详细探讨其中的一种方法——使用函数

在Excel中,函数是一种非常强大的工具,可以帮助我们快速地进行各种数据处理和操作。使用函数插入年月的方法不仅高效,而且可以灵活地进行数据调整和更新。

一、使用函数插入年月

使用Excel函数插入年月是一个相对简单且常用的方法。这个方法不仅可以自动生成日期,还可以根据需要进行调整。以下是具体的步骤和方法:

1. 使用TODAY()函数获取当前日期

TODAY()函数是Excel中用于获取当前系统日期的函数。它不需要任何参数,直接在单元格中输入=TODAY()即可得到当前的系统日期。

=TODAY()

当你在单元格中输入上述公式并按下回车键时,该单元格就会显示当前的日期,例如:2023-10-02。

2. 使用TEXT()函数格式化日期

虽然TODAY()函数可以获取当前日期,但默认格式是完整的日期(年-月-日)。如果只想显示年月,可以结合TEXT()函数来格式化日期。

TEXT()函数的基本语法是:

=TEXT(value, format_text)

其中,value是要格式化的数值或日期,format_text是表示格式的文本字符串。例如,如果你想将当前日期格式化为“YYYY-MM”格式,可以使用以下公式:

=TEXT(TODAY(), "yyyy-mm")

这样,单元格中将显示当前的年月,如“2023-10”。

3. 使用DATE()函数自定义日期

如果你需要插入特定的年月,而不是当前系统日期,可以使用DATE()函数。DATE()函数的基本语法是:

=DATE(year, month, day)

其中,year是年份,month是月份,day是日期。例如,如果你想插入2023年10月,可以使用以下公式:

=DATE(2023, 10, 1)

然后,你可以使用TEXT()函数将其格式化为“YYYY-MM”格式:

=TEXT(DATE(2023, 10, 1), "yyyy-mm")

这样,单元格中将显示“2023-10”。

二、使用快捷键插入当前日期

除了使用函数外,Excel还提供了一些快捷键,可以快速插入当前日期和时间。这些快捷键非常适合那些需要快速输入日期和时间的场景。

1. 快捷键插入当前日期

在Excel中,按下Ctrl + ;可以快速插入当前日期。这个方法非常快捷,但插入的日期是静态的,不会随时间变化。

2. 快捷键插入当前时间

如果你需要插入当前时间,可以按下Ctrl + Shift + ;。这个快捷键同样插入的是静态时间,不会随时间变化。

三、使用日期格式设置

Excel提供了丰富的日期格式设置选项,允许用户根据需要自定义日期的显示格式。使用日期格式设置插入年月的方法如下:

1. 选择单元格并设置日期格式

首先,选择你要插入日期的单元格。然后,右键单击该单元格,选择“设置单元格格式”。

2. 选择日期格式

在“设置单元格格式”对话框中,选择“数字”选项卡,然后选择“日期”类别。在日期格式列表中,选择一种包含年月的格式,例如“YYYY-MM”。

3. 输入日期

设置好单元格格式后,在该单元格中输入日期。例如,输入“2023-10-01”,单元格将自动显示为“2023-10”。

四、使用自定义格式

有时候,默认的日期格式可能无法满足你的需求。此时,你可以使用自定义格式来显示日期。

1. 设置自定义格式

选择你要插入日期的单元格,右键单击选择“设置单元格格式”。在“数字”选项卡中,选择“自定义”类别。

2. 输入自定义格式

在“类型”字段中输入自定义格式代码,例如“yyyy-mm”或“mmm-yyyy”。这样,单元格中的日期将按照你定义的格式显示。

五、自动填充日期

如果你需要在多个单元格中插入连续的年月,可以使用Excel的自动填充功能。

1. 输入起始日期

在第一个单元格中输入起始日期,例如“2023-10-01”。

2. 拖动填充柄

选择该单元格,拖动单元格右下角的填充柄,向下或向右拖动,Excel会自动填充连续的日期。

3. 设置日期格式

选择填充后的单元格,设置单元格格式为“YYYY-MM”,单元格中的日期将显示为连续的年月。

六、使用VBA宏插入年月

对于高级用户,可以使用VBA宏来插入和管理日期。VBA宏提供了更高的灵活性和自动化能力。

1. 编写VBA宏

打开VBA编辑器(按下Alt + F11),插入一个新模块,编写宏代码。例如:

Sub InsertYearMonth()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

ws.Range("A1").Value = Format(Date, "yyyy-mm")

End Sub

2. 运行VBA宏

关闭VBA编辑器,返回Excel,按下Alt + F8打开宏对话框,选择刚刚编写的宏并运行。这样,宏将自动在指定单元格中插入当前的年月。

总结

在Excel表格中插入年月的方法多种多样,可以根据具体需求选择适合自己的方法。使用函数插入年月、使用快捷键、使用日期格式设置、自动填充日期、使用VBA宏等方法都各有优劣。了解和掌握这些方法,可以大大提高工作效率,使数据处理更加便捷和灵活。

相关问答FAQs:

1. 如何在Excel表格中插入年月?
您可以按照以下步骤在Excel表格中插入年月:

  • 在您想要插入年月的单元格中,输入日期并按下Enter键。
  • 选中该单元格,然后点击右键,选择"格式单元格"。
  • 在弹出的对话框中,选择"数字"选项卡,然后选择"自定义"类别。
  • 在"类型"框中,输入"yyyy年mm月",然后点击"确定"。
    现在,您的单元格将显示为年月格式。

2. 如何在Excel表格中插入带有年月的日期?
如果您想要在Excel表格中插入带有年月的日期,可以按照以下步骤进行操作:

  • 在您想要插入日期的单元格中,输入日期并按下Enter键。
  • 选中该单元格,然后点击右键,选择"格式单元格"。
  • 在弹出的对话框中,选择"数字"选项卡,然后选择"自定义"类别。
  • 在"类型"框中,输入"yyyy年mm月dd日",然后点击"确定"。
    现在,您的单元格将以年月日格式显示日期。

3. 如何在Excel表格中插入特定年月的数据?
如果您需要在Excel表格中插入特定年月的数据,可以按照以下步骤进行操作:

  • 在一个单元格中输入特定的年份和月份,例如"2022年1月"。
  • 在另一个单元格中输入您想要插入的数据。
  • 选中这两个单元格,然后将鼠标移动到右下角的小黑点上,直到出现十字箭头。
  • 按住鼠标左键并向下拖动,直到您想要插入的年月结束。
    现在,您已经成功地在Excel表格中插入了特定年月的数据。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4564569

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部